“…Deterministic hybrid systems that integrate continuous dynamics with discrete events have been used to model a wide array of biological processes that exhibit switching behaviour (Belta et al 2004;Ghosh & Tomlin 2004;Lincoln & Tiwari 2004;Tanaka et al 2008). However, deterministic frameworks often fail to capture biochemical processes within living cells where low population counts of mRNAs and proteins can set the stage for significant stochastic effects (Raj & van Oudenaarden 2008).…”
